Chapter 8 “Check the compass.” I could almost feel the urgency in Sestra’s voice, and it didn’t comfort me one bit. I was way out of my depth and hadn’t realised quite how dangerous this mission might be. It was fine to shrug off potential danger by putting on a front of bravado, but when bullets began ringing around your ears and it became real – well – that was something quite different. The rain continued to fall, harder than the drizzle but with far less force than it had done during the storm, and we could finally rest up for a while under the cover of a group of trees. I felt that we were too exposed sitting there, in the middle of an open field but Sestra pointed out that we could see from all angles if the Weatherman was approaching and escape in the other direction.
